I studied Translation and Interpretation before moving into design โ which is probably why I still treat every product like a language someone has to learn quickly. Translating between two spoken languages and translating complex technical logic into a human interface aren't so different: both require understanding who's on the receiving end before you choose your words.
Eight years later, I'm still doing that โ across cloud platforms, data tools, food-tech, and F&B operations apps.

I assume my first read of a problem is incomplete. Before committing to a direction, I look at it from the user's, the business's, and the engineer's seat.
I enjoy researching how people actually behave, not how we assume they behave. When a decision is contested, I look for evidence before I look for consensus.
A good screen on a broken system is a short-term fix. I'd rather spend a week on the sitemap and the design system than a day on a single flow.
I'm careful before I'm fast. I'd rather ask one more question than ship one wrong assumption. But once the ground is solid, I keep moving.
